'Nettie Youcheck must fight for what is rightfully hers, the large and profitable Double U cattle ranch. If she fails, her future will be a life of servitude under the control of a vicious and vindictive father. By her side are just two allies - Hollis, the old, black house servant, and Rita, who runs the town brothel and knows Nettie's past.

'If justice prevails then all will go well for Nettie, but since when was life like a fairy tale? Certainly not with the involvement of Albert Hopkins from the Missouri Savings and Loans Bank who has his own malicious agenda. Just thank the Lord that Nettie can shoot straight - because she soon has a fight on her hands.'

Source: Publisher's blurb.
